Instructions to make Grandmas banana pudding:
  1. Cover entire bottom & sides of a 9x13 baking dish with vanilla wafers. Cut up 3-4 bananas and lay pieces on top of wafers, covering the bottom.
  2. Mix flour, sugar & salt together in a sauce pan. Add milk & stir until dissolved. Heat mixture over high heat (never stop stirring) until boiling. Reduce heat to medium & keep stirring for 45 seconds. Remove completely from heat. (keep stirring) Pour 1/4 (give or take) of pudding mixture into a bowl with your egg yolks & mix well. Now pour your egg mixture into your sauce pan with the pudding mixture & add vanilla extract. Stir that together. Don't stop stirring!! You want it to thicken up some.
  3. Pour pudding mixture in baking dish over bananas & vanilla wafers. Place remaining vanilla wafers on top of pudding & pour crumbs on top. Refridgerate for at least 20 minutes.
